V
Vanessa Laurie Review of Neuro
I recently purchased a Neuro device and I am extre...
I recently purchased a Neuro device and I am extremely satisfied with its performance. It has significantly helped me improve my focus and productivity. The product arrived in excellent condition and the customer support team was very helpful throughout the purchasing process. I will definitely be recommending Neuro to my friends and colleagues.
Comments: